How This Automation Works
Emergency call logged in dispatch system → Callback schedule created and assigned automatically
Emergency Incident Logged
Dispatch system records completed emergency call with incident details, severity classification, caller information, and response outcome. This data becomes the foundation for callback scheduling.
Callback Schedule Generated
System analyzes incident type and severity to automatically create appropriate callback timeline (e.g., 24-hour check-in, 72-hour follow-up, 7-day safety assessment). Schedule adheres to departmental policies and regulatory requirements.
Personnel Assignment
Callbacks are automatically assigned to qualified personnel based on incident type, staff availability, workload distribution, and specialization. Assignment rules ensure appropriate expertise for each follow-up.
Notifications Distributed
Assigned personnel receive immediate notifications via email, SMS, or mobile app. Calendar invitations are sent with incident context, callback objectives, and required documentation. Reminders are scheduled automatically.
Callback Execution Tracked
Personnel complete callbacks and log outcomes directly in the system. Status updates are recorded in real-time, including contact success, conversation notes, follow-up needs, and any safety concerns identified.
Completion Verified and Reported
System confirms callback completion, archives documentation for compliance, generates summary reports, and triggers any additional follow-ups if needed. Analytics track callback performance metrics across all incidents.

Common Use Cases in Fire safety
- Fire departments scheduling follow-up wellness checks with residents affected by structure fires to ensure they have safe housing and necessary resources
- Emergency medical responders coordinating 24-hour callbacks after carbon monoxide incidents to verify detector installation and continued safety
- Hazmat teams conducting post-incident assessments with businesses to review safety protocols and prevent future chemical emergencies
- Fire prevention bureaus following up on false alarm incidents to provide education and reduce repeat occurrences in commercial properties
- Rescue services contacting families after emergency extractions to verify recovery progress and offer additional support services
- Community safety teams conducting week-long follow-up surveys after major incidents to assess long-term impact and support needs
- Training coordinators scheduling debriefing callbacks with personnel involved in traumatic incidents to ensure mental health support
- Fire marshals following up on code violation discoveries during emergency responses to verify corrective actions are completed
